Well, it won't replace creativity, it just makes starting out easier.

SQL was designed so that business people could describe queries in English. How did that work out?

Now, of course, we have ORM's, which will get you data, sure, but often in egregiously inefficient ways if not used correctly. If you want to to get it right, you still need to pop the hood and adjust things, and you have to know what you are doing.

I see this as similar.
